This paper examines Esping-Andersen’s Welfare Regimes Approach (WRA) to comparative social policy and subsequently provides an alternative way to assess and propose social policy. The author argues that the WRA is an approach that was informed by the conditions of the post-war boom and that as a consequence it was already out of date when it emerged in the 1990s. He then explains his own alternative approach, which he says combines developmental welfare state and public sector system of provision (PSSOP) approaches to social policy.
